fix: inject linux-musl sharp binaries into build/ to fix 502 on Dokploy
build.sh runs npm run build on macOS, so only the host's sharp binary (darwin-arm64) got traced into the standalone output. The container runs node:20-alpine (Linux, musl libc), which cannot load that binary - the server crashed at runtime, causing a 502 even though the docker build itself succeeded. npm pack can fetch another platform's prebuilt sharp/libvips tarballs without an install-time OS check, so build.sh now pulls the linux-musl x64 and arm64 builds directly into build/node_modules and drops the now-unused host binary.
